Atlas African Industries Days Inventory Calculation

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Atlas African Industries's Days Inventory for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2014 is calculated as

Days Inventory (A: Jun. 2014 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(A: Jun. 2013 ) + Total Inventories (A: Jun. 2014 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Jun. 2014 )*Days in Period
=( (0 + 0) / 1 ) / 0*365
=0 / 0*365
=N/A

Atlas African Industries's Days Inventory for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2016 is calculated as:

Days Inventory (Q: Jun. 2016 )
=Average Total Inventories /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2014 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2016 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Jun. 2016 )*Days in Period
=( (0.081 + 0) / 1 ) / 0.024*365 / 2
=0.081 / 0.024*365 / 2
=615.94

Atlas African Industries  (LSE:AAI) Days Inventory Explanation

Days Inventory indicates the liquidity of the inventory. Generally, a lower Days Inventory is preferred as it indicates a shorter duration to clear off the inventory. An increase of the ratio may indicate the company's sales slowed. Similar ratios related to Days Inventory are:

1.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year.

Be Aware

A lot of business are seasonable. It makes more sense to compare Days Inventory from the same period in the previous year instead of from the previous quarter.

Atlas African Industries Ltd, formerly known as Atlas Development & Support Services Ltd, was incorporated in Guernsey under the Law on December 5, 2012. The Company has a Joint Venture agreement with Ethiopian conglomerate Orchid Group to provide services in civil engineering and project management offering into industrial projects. The Company's operates in industrial division and support services division. Its 100% owned subsidiary, East Africa Packaging Holdings, is focused glass bottle manufacturing facility 45km north of Addis Ababa, Ethiopia known as the Chancho Project. The Chancho Project is in feasibility stage with a defined development strategy to construct and operate a glass bottle manufacturing facility. The JV provides services to clients in the natural resource development and infrastructure sectors, through civil engineering, project management, work-force accommodation solutions and on-going life support services.
